More about community services courses in Port Sorell
Port Sorell, located in Tasmania, is a growing hub for those interested in pursuing a career in the Community Services field. With a variety of courses available, including Vocational Education and Training (VET), Higher Education, and short courses, you can find the perfect pathway to kickstart or advance your career. Our comprehensive list includes 11 Community Services courses tailored to suit both beginners and experienced learners.
For those just starting out in Community Services, there are several beginner courses designed for students with no prior experience. Notable options include the Certificate III in Individual Support (Ageing, Home and Community), which prepares students to assist the elderly and people with disabilities, as well as vital certifications like Provide First Aid and Provide Basic Emergency Life Support. These courses are conveniently offered by local training providers such as Work & Training and Red Cross.
For those with some experience in the field, the advanced courses such as the Diploma of Community Services and the Advanced Diploma of Community Sector Management are popular choices. Institutes like AFC and University of Tasmania provide quality education and resources to help students excel in various specialisations in Community Services.
Completing a Community Services course equips you with skills necessary for various job roles in the sector. Graduates can pursue careers as a Social Worker, Youth Worker, or Aged Care Worker. These roles not only provide personal satisfaction but also contribute significantly to the well-being of communities in Port Sorell and beyond.
